City Sounds: The Brother Brothers, 3 January
The Brother Brothers' sound is striking and undeniably captivating. Often leaning towards the darker, moody elements of Appalachian folk, and bluegrass traditions, their songs are laden with near perfect sibling harmonies or unison singing, compelling writing, and imaginative arrangements.

City Sounds: Sweet Boheme, 4 January
Sweet Boheme, formed in France by Anita Fernandes (voice, percussion) and James Sadras (guitar, voice, percussion), are a dynamic duo with a delicate and refined take on world music.

City Sounds: The Letter Elle, 5 January
Gabrielle’s voice is beautifully deep and powerful. She uses her voice to promote her insights on the world around her, writing lyrics years beyond her age. Gabrielle stylistically refers to Sahara Beck and MEG MAC as influences on her work. 'The Letter Elle' is an eccentric powerhouse ready to take the Australian music scene by storm.

City Sounds: Animal Ventura, 10 January
A soulful blend of roots, soul and electro-jazz with a twist of alternative folk, Animal Ventura fuses the organic sounds of acoustic guitars with edgy electronic percussive beats and an undeniably innate tropical feel.
